Q: Is 165,234,124 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 165,234,124 is a composite number.

Why is 165,234,124 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 165,234,124 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 11 22 44 1,153 2,306 3,257 4,612 6,514 12,683 13,028 25,366 35,827 50,732 71,654 143,308 3,755,321 7,510,642 15,021,284 41,308,531 82,617,062 and 165,234,124, with no remainder.

Since 165,234,124 cannot be divided by just 1 and 165,234,124, it is a composite number.
